1. What Legal Protection Does a Medicinal Marijuana Card C Offer?

The state of California fully protects patients who are abiding by its medical marijuana laws. Valid card holders will not be arrested for possessing, using, growing, buying or transporting medicinal marijuana.

3. How Do You Get a Medical Marijuana Card CA?

You have to see a doctor and be examined for your medical conditions. If the doctor thinks that cannabis may help you, they will write you a recommendation for marijuana. You submit that to the state and they will issue you card.

6. How Long is a Medical Marijuana Card CA Valid For?

The cards are issued and are valid for 12 months. They must be renewed each year to remain valid.
